About IQOS: IQOS is a global innovation from Philip Morris International, designed to offer adult smokers a better alternative to traditional cigarettes. Instead of burning tobacco, IQOS heats specially designed tobacco units, delivering the taste and satisfaction of tobacco with significantly reduced levels of harmful chemicals. With a mission to create a smoke‑free future, IQOS combines cutting‑edge technology with expert retail experiences to educate and guide adult smokers towards a modern alternative to smoking.

How to prepare for a job interview at Agile Retail
✨Know Your Product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you understand IQOS and its benefits thoroughly. Familiarise yourself with the technology and how it differs from traditional smoking. This knowledge will not only impress the interviewers but also show your genuine interest in the role.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led a team in the past. Think about specific situations where you motivated staff, achieved sales targets, or improved operational efficiency.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ses clearly.
✨Demonstrate Customer Focus
Retail is all about the customer experience. Be ready to discuss how you've enhanced customer satisfaction in previous roles. Share any strategies you've implemented to engage customers and improve their shopping experience, as this aligns perfectly with the company's mission.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ions prepared. Inquire about the store's performance goals, team dynamics, or training opportunities.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in contributing to the company's success.
